Dear ESBB members and Biobanking community, We are deeply saddened by the news that Dr. Andrew Brooks, best known as “Andy”, passed away unexpectedly at the age of 51 on Saturday 23rd January 2021. He was a biobanking leader, a research professor in Rutgers-New Brunswick’s School of Arts and Sciences in the Department of Genetics, an academic member of the Human Genetics Institute of New Jersey, research faculty in Rutgers’ Environmental and Occupational Health Sciences Institute and a member of its NIEHS Center of Excellence, and a member of the graduate faculty in Rutgers Joint Graduate Program in Toxicology. Recently he was the founder of IBX (Infinity Biologix) focused on COVID-19 saliva tests (the first approved by FDA). Andy touched many people with his incredible talents and huge personality working with many institutions around the world, in Europe, USA, Africa, China, Qatar and other corners of the world. Andy, all say, was a true force of nature and will be deeply missed by all of us. He made many contributions as innovator, on Biobanking Science, biospecimens quality control, automation, etc. and he played a key consulting role in biobanking and analytical services. He actively participated in many research projects that have yielded important insights into the genomic aetiology of human diseases and the effects of environmental exposures.
